HONG KONG—The Royal Hong Kong Yacht Club’s Top Dog Trophy Series is at its halfway stage, the Around the Island race was on Sunday Nov 26 and the Lipton Trophy was held last weekend, on Saturday Dec 3 in Victoria Harbour, with 53 boats competing.

Pandora Class, “Solstice” won last Saturday’s event ahead of “Buster”, “Dragon Fly”, “Panopae”, “Gunga Din” and “Victory 9”.

Steve Bourne Helming Magic 25 “Merlin” came 7th in the Lipton Trophy but together with his 3rd place finish in the Around the Island race is the clear leader of the Top Dog Trophy series, after 2 races.
